Alps Electric, a multinational corporation headquartered in Tokyo, is producing electronic devices, such as switches, sensors, and display panels.

The company supplies about 40,000 types of electronic components to more than 2,000 manufacturing companies across the world.

Those precision parts are used in consumer electronics, mobile devices, automotive and industrial equipments.

Their global unified quality parts supply has been backed up with precise mold technology and quality evaluation system.

The Alps Electric Kitahara factory is taking advantage of the precision processing technology to manufacture molds for use in producing various electronic parts.

The factory invites trainee from their manufacturing bases located in Asian countries such as in Malaysia, to learn a variety of techniques such as wire-cut electrical discharge machining and machine grinding.

This micro puzzle cube is made by the advanced mold technology in which seams are almost unrecognisable.
